Antihypernociceptive and Neuroprotective Effects of the Aqueous and Methanol Stem-Bark Extracts of Nauclea pobeguinii (Rubiaceae) on STZ-Induced Diabetic Neuropathic Pain

Figure 7

Effects of the aqueous and methanol extracts of N. pobeguinii on the levels of IGF (a) and NGF (b) in the sciatic nerves of diabetic mice. Data are expressed as the mean ± SEM of six animals per experimental group, compared by one-way analysis of variance followed by Tukey test; α <0.05, β <0.01, and λ <0.001 mean significantly different from the normal control group (nondiabetic); and b <0.01 and c <0.001 mean significantly different from the diabetic control group. NC: normal control, DC: diabetic control, PGB30: mice that received 30 mg/kg/day pregabalin, AE150: mice that received 150 mg/kg/day of aqueous extract, AE300: mice that received 300 mg/kg/day of aqueous extract, ME150: mice that received 150 mg/kg/day of methanol extract, ME300: mice that received 300 mg/kg/day methanol extract, IGF: insulin-like growth factor, NGF: nerve growth factor.
